English: An aerial view of the Solid Rocket Booster Recovery Ships Liberty Star and Freedom Star at Cape Canaveral Air Force Station's Hangar AF. The ships recently returned from recovering the boosters from space shuttle Discovery's launch on the STS-128 mission.
